Healthcare Providers Advocacy in Virginia

We are thrilled to introduce you to Advocates for Orthopaedic Manual Therapy & Pelvic Health Inc., a newly launched nonprofit designed with the mission to educate patients and promote awareness of regulations used in our day-to-day practice of manual therapy and pelvic health, to hold regulatory boards accountable, and to provide more protection for licensees.

 

The Virginia Board of Physical Therapy in conjunction with the Commonwealth of Virginia has ruled the standard treatment protocol that is taught in school and accredited continuing education when treating pelvic floor dysfunction is now considered sexual. However, during their April 12th, 2024 meeting regarding their discussion of the practice of pelvic floor therapy and the definition of invasive procedure, the Board of Physical Therapy announced that they, do not know the meaning of pelvic floor therapy. Yet, they have sanctioned one of their licensees without understanding the proper procedures. The Board of Physical Therapy claimed themselves as experts to justify their denial of the licensee's actual pelvic floor therapy expert witnesses and for the failure to provide any of their own.

 

The Board of Physical Therapy has ignored the standards of practice, manual therapy, pelvic floor curriculum taught throughout the Commonwealth, evidence-based research, sworn testimony by the claimants, and exculpatory evidence that all favors the licensee.

The Case for Legislative Reform in Pelvic Health

Effective legislation is the bridge between clinical expertise and public safety. In the specialized field of manual therapy, clear policy ensures that patients receive evidence-based care while practitioners are protected by recognized standards of practice.

Defining Scope of Practice

We advocate for legal frameworks that accurately reflect the advanced training required for pelvic health providers, preventing regulatory overlap that diminishes the quality of specialized care.

Insurance Recognition & Access

Legislation plays a critical role in ensuring insurance codes are updated to recognize manual therapy protocols, making restorative treatment financially accessible for all patients.

Clinical Accountability

By codifying evidence-led safety standards into law, we protect the public from substandard care and ensure the long-term integrity of the manual therapy profession.
